Basketball Uniforms' Evolution

From the early days of basketball, uniforms have seen a remarkable transformation . Initially, players wore simple, full-length jerseys and wide shorts, often in plain white. As the game evolved, so too did the garments . The introduction of team colors and insignias marked a vital moment, accompanied by the adoption of player numbers. The move to shorter shorts in the 70s reflected a style towards movement, and recent decades have featured advancements in material technology, leading to advanced and more comfortable designs. Now, we find uniforms incorporating cutting-edge technologies for humidity management and competitor execution .

Basketball Jersey Materials & Performance

The material of a basketball uniform significantly influences hoops star game. Traditionally, jerseys were mostly made of cotton, which, while soft, can hold sweat, resulting in a damp feeling and possible unease. Current basketball jerseys typically feature technical materials like polyester or mesh which are designed to be slim-fit, breathable, and moving moisture from the skin. This aids to regulate body temperature and boost overall ease, ultimately adding to better athletic execution.

The progression of the basketball attire reflects the competition's own growth . Initially, in 1891, players donned everyday clothing , typically white shirts and dark pants . Early teams often merely used contrasting colors to distinguish themselves. The first standardized uniforms began to appear in the 1920s, with the introduction of numbering systems and team logos. Fabrics progressed from heavy wool to more breathable cotton, and eventually to the man-made fabrics employed today. The style has continuously altered from plain, functional attire to the complex and trendy designs recognized by fans internationally today, including branding and player visibility.
